Objective The goal of this project was to quantify the prevalence of gaps in cardiology care, identify predictors of gaps, and assess barriers to care among adult congenital heart disease (ACHD) patients. Background ACHD patients risk interruptions in care that are associated with undesired outcomes. Methods Patients (≥18years) with first presentation to an ACHD clinic completed a survey regarding gaps in, and barriers to, care. Results Among 12 ACHD centers, 922 subjects (54% female) were recruited. A >3 year gap in cardiology care was identified in 42%, with 8% having gaps longer than a decade. Mean age at first gap was 19.9 years. The majority of respondents had more than high school education, and knew their heart condition. Most common reasons for gaps included feeling well, unaware follow-up required, and complete absence from medical care. Disease complexity was predictive of gap in care with 59% of mild, 42% of moderate and 26% of severe disease subjects reporting gaps (p<0.0001). Clinic location significantly predicted gaps (p<0.0001) while gender, race, and education level did not. Common reasons for returning to care were new symptoms, referral from provider, and desire to prevent problems. Conclusions ACHD patients have gaps in cardiology care; the first lapse commonly occurred around 19 years, a time when transition to adult services is contemplated. Gaps were more common among subjects with mild and moderate diagnoses and at particular locations. These results provide a framework for developing strategies to decrease gaps and address barriers to care in the ACHD population.
